Caroline Wozniacki apologizes to Rafael Nadal
September 7th, 2011 - 8:01 pm ICT by Aishwarya BhattNew York, Sept 7 (THAINDIAN NEWS) US Open top seed Caroline Wozniacki has apologized for impersonating Rafael Nadal’s embarrassing press conference cramping spasm. The 20-year-old mocked Nadal shortly after her match against Russian Svetlana Kuznetsova on Tuesday night.
She tweeted after the joke and apologized to the Spanish tennis star. She indicated that she has huge respect for the former world number one player. She added that her joke was taken out of context. She hopes that her action wouldn’t strain the relationship between the two.
Nadal injured his quadriceps and had a hamstring of his right leg. He is expected to recover from his injury ahead of his game against Gilles Muller of Luxembourg on Wednesday. Nadal suffered the injury when he fell during a press conference shortly after his game against Russian David Nalbandian. At her press conference in the same room where Nadal fell, Wozniacki mocked the incident.
Wozniacki on Wednesday tweeted her apology. He tweet suggested that, “Had a bit of fun last night b4 my press conference. Hope it was not taken the wrong way. I have the upmost respect and admiration of Rafa !”
The US Open continues on Wednesday.
